With Duke's win, Coach K picked up his 1200th win overall last game...and 100th in the tournament this game. For comparison, Roy WIlliams, who's had a superb career also in the era of the expanded tournament field, only won 77. For comparison...John Wooden only won 46. But that's because a) it was a 25 team field for most of his time, and b) it was conference champs ONLY. No one's gonna come close to 100 tournament wins in the foreseeable future. Best chance would be Bill Self; he's 59, Kansas consistently has a top-tier team. But he's only got 47 wins. Calipari has 46, but Kentucky's been inconsistent, and he's also 63.
